"Make Your Bed: Little Things That Can Change Your Life...And Maybe Even the World" is a motivational book written by Admiral William H. McRaven, a retired Navy SEAL commander who shares his life lessons learned from his basic SEAL training, military career, and personal experiences.

Summary:

The book's title, "Make Your Bed," refers to the first task of the day that Navy SEAL recruits have to complete. Admiral McRaven highlights that making your bed every morning is a simple and achievable task that can set you up for success for the rest of the day. 

He shares ten life lessons that he learned from his SEAL training, and how they can be applied to everyday life to achieve personal and professional success.

Lesson 1: Start your day with a task completed - Making your bed sets the tone for the day and gives you a sense of accomplishment.

Lesson 2: Find someone to help you paddle - You can't achieve anything alone. You need the support of your family, friends, and colleagues.

Lesson 3: Measure a person by the size of their heart, not the size of their flippers - It's not about physical ability or appearance, but rather the person's character and determination.

Lesson 4: Get over being a sugar cookie and keep moving forward - You will face obstacles and setbacks in life, but it's important to keep pushing forward and not give up.

Lesson 5: Don't be afraid of the circus - Embrace the challenges and uncertainties of life, as they can help you grow and learn.

Lesson 6: Sometimes you have to slide down the obstacle course headfirst - Take risks and embrace failure as a learning opportunity.

Lesson 7: Don't back down from the sharks - Stand up for yourself and others, even in the face of adversity.

Lesson 8: You must be your best in the darkest moment - Stay positive and focused, even in difficult situations.

Lesson 9: Start singing when you're up to your neck in mud - Find humor and positivity in even the most challenging situations.

Lesson 10: Don't ever, ever ring the bell - Never give up or quit, even when things seem impossible.
